Martin Oberhuber 3830a67150 Fix docker-registry downloads by using https://pypi.python.org
The docker-registry recipe depends on a couple of Python packages
which use a SRC_URI with http:// protocol. In jethro, this leads
to an error message "ERROR 403: SSL is required" when building.

In jethro, the issue is fixed by converting affected http:// URIs
to https. Note that morty or later do not show the build error
although they use http.
